Output 51b66f52eebe48b8768f162ad7beb8daa93258d1198ab4a9f314de81a97bf989:0

value
1690906
script pubkey
OP_0 OP_PUSHBYTES_20 8deb15bf870222bcc07ac2b71aec745ddb19c165
address
bc1q3h43t0u8qg3tesr6c2m34mr5thd3nst97hfk4g
transaction
51b66f52eebe48b8768f162ad7beb8daa93258d1198ab4a9f314de81a97bf989
spent
true